چکیده مقاله:

High value bio-products extraction from microalge has received great attention as asustainable alternative for traditional source of energy. However, bio-productsextraction from microalge is highly depends on culture conditions such as temperatureand light intensity. In this research, the effect of different temperature and light intensityon microalge growth rate and high value bio-product extraction of carbohydrate, proteinand lipid was investigated. S. Platensis and Zarrouk were used as microalge and culturemedium, respectively. According to the results, maximum biomass concentration of ۱.۶g/L was achieved under ۳۵ °C temperature and ۳۰۰۰ lux light intensity. Regarding bioproductextraction, maximum concentration of ۱۹, ۵۴ and ۲۵ %MDW of carbohydrate,protein and lipid were recorded under optimal condition of light intensity (۳۰۰۰ Lux)and temperature (۳۵ °C), respectively. The findings of this research proved thatmicroalge biomass cultivation under an appropriate condition can be considered as apromising approach for high value bio-product production such as carbohydrate, proteinand lipid.
